RSS Feed

BRABUS Give Mercedes SL Some Serious Power

May 8th, 2008 by tonks in Brabus, News

Brabus Tuned Mercedes SL“BRABUS” is known for tweaking Mercedes-Benz trucks and cars to the point where they are bursting with power. They have been doing this for some time now and they aren’t about to stop now that they have gotten their hands on the new SL. Read the rest of this entry »